Alternative techniques for failure of conventional inferior alveolar nerve block

  • Successful local anesthesia in dental treatment is the most important prerequisite for pain control of patients. However, unlike that in the maxilla, it is difficult to administer local anesthesia in the mandible, and the success rate of conventional inferior alveolar nerve block (IANB) is only 80-85%. It is attributed to various causes such as anatomical variations, extreme anxiety, and technical errors; thus, various alternatives have been devised to improve this. We will analyze the causes of failure in conventional IANB and examine various alternatives that can be applied in these cases.

지속적인 종합적 품질경영(TQM) 실행의 결정요인에 관한 연구 (An Empirical Study on Factors that determine on Success Factors of Total Quality Management Implementation)

  • According to the study of TQM implementations, the odds that an organization will successfully implement total quality management are two to one-against it. Based on the Brown's study, two thirds of all TQM implementations are dropped or fail altogether. However, organizations armed with knowledge of the factors that have the biggest impact on their success can take steps to influence or change those factors. In this paper, we studied on the degree of influence between those factors and successful start up and alignment factors. Based on extensive literature reviews those factors, threat, commitment, plan, progress and strategy are determined. Also we determine the successful start up and alignment factors. A framework of research including above factors is developed and tested statistically The Perceived data are collected from managers of quality departments of 141 Korean firms through survey. The results show that the rating of those factors which determine success of implementing TQM is progress, commitment, strategy and progress. But the factor of threat shows negative influence for the success of implementing TQM.

인도의 통상환경과 상관습에 대한 소고 (A Study on the Commercial Customs and Practices in India)

  • The purpose of this study is to analyze trade environment and examine a commercial practices for a successful launching of Indian market In general, Indian trade environment is composed of a natural environment, religious peculiarity, history and politic and economic prospect. In order to understand Indian commercial practices and secure business achievements, its national character, mode of living, customs related to foods and social relations such as exchange of gifts, religious taboos, tendency of product preference should be recognized. The results of the study indicate mostly that even though an excellent brand image, a good quality and an efficient sales network are a basic factor for making of a successful business, practically it is more important to understand a business customs and national character of indian people. Because business is accomplished through relationship between human beings eventually.

The Impact of Design-Bid-Build Procurement Methods on Project Performance in Libya

  • The use of inappropriate procurement methods to deliver construction projects has long been acknowledged as a major source of poor project performance and is particularly problematic for the Libyan Construction Industry. Poor procurement method selection has been recognised as a major contributory factor to frequent time and cost overruns. This paper offers a way of selecting specific procurement methods to maximize successful project performance. The methodology involves an intensive review of relevant literature, followed by a semi-structured questionnaire survey. The key findings of the study reveal that 11 out of its 12 common selection criteria exhibit a significant contribution to one or more project performance criteria (time, cost and quality). Project clients should therefore prioritise these criteria when selecting a design-bid-build method. Knowledge of the criteria that contribute positively to project performance will also enable clients to work out, prior to and during construction, the best measures and provisions for successful project outcomes.
